Biography

Jenna Z. Alvarez is an actress known for Kidding (2018-2020), Shook (2019) and Generation (2021). Jenna was born in San Diego, California. Her passion for acting brought her to the Method at The Lee Strasberg Theatre and Film Institute in Los Angeles, California, where she continues to build her versatility in the roles and characters she plays. She was classically trained as a dancer at the early age of 6 years old and became proficient in ballet, contemporary, lyrical, jazz, tap and hip-hop. Jenna's aspirations of performing and sharing her artistry to a wider audience, transitioned her from the stage to new media and eventually television. Jenna became one of the latest of Disney Mouseketeers on "The Mickey Mouse Club" rebooted as "Club Mickey Mouse" which launched exclusively on Facebook and Instagram on September 8, 2017.
